Over 200 Students Attended the 5th Annual Apprentice Holiday Party

DENVER, Colorado – December 23, 2015 – On Friday, December 11th, Independent Electrical Contractors Rocky Mountain (IECRM) hosted its 5th Annual IECRM Student Holiday Party. Over 200 electrical apprentices gathered at the Denver campus to celebrate the holiday season, network with peers, make-up missed classes, play tournament-style poker, and receive gifts from the IECRM electrical training school and its partner sponsors.

Students were provided with dinner from Chipotle while make-up classes were held. IECRM instructors attended and assisted with the event. Several raffles were held during the evening for valuable tools and tool kits, a generous gift card from Boot Barn in Longmont, a gift basket provided by Sprint, and many more useful items suited for an aspiring electrical professional. Several gift cards were also passed out for Starbucks, AMC Theaters, and Chipotle courtesy of IECRM, to those that answered holiday trivia questions correctly.

IECRM Apprentice David Decker took home a Complete IDEAL Tool Bag, Southwire Pulling Lanyard, Greenlee Sawzall Blades, Greenlee Gloves, Milwaukee Tape Measure, Milwaukee Razor Knife, and a Milwaukee T-Shirt.

“The Student Holiday Party has grown in popularity each year. IECRM apprentices and instructors had the chance to interact outside of the classroom environment and have a good time for the Holidays. This event also provides a great opportunity to showcase some of the tools used in the electrical industry and to build relationships between the next generation electrician and those tool manufacturers. Not one apprentice walked away empty handed,” stated Paul Lingo, IECRM Training Director.

A special thanks goes out to the IECRM partners that made this event possible, Easter-Owens, the premier sponsor who catered the food for the evening, and the generous prize sponsors, AIS, Boot Barn, Federated Insurance, Greenlee, Ideal Industries, Milwaukee Tools, Southwire and SPRINT for donating gifts to the IECRM apprentices. “None of this would be possible without them and we look forward to doing it again next year!”

IECRM holds a US Marine Corps Reserve Toys for Tots drive each holiday season and collects donations at its Denver loctaion and at events.  Toys for Tots is a charitable program that delivers gifts to economically disadvantaged children in the Denver area throughout the holiday season. IECRM extends a warm thank you to the individuals that donated toys at the Student Holiday Party!

The Annual Apprentice Holiday Party is one event that allows IECRM the opportunity to give back to both its students and the community throughout the year.

IECRM Self-Pay Tuition Policy

 

Self-pay students who are employed with a member company must register and pay through the member company using the IECRM Flashpoint Enrollment Portal/Process in order to qualify for member rates.

Self-pay students that are employed with a member company but that do not register and pay through the member will be charged the non-member rate for tuition, books and applicable fees.


Self-pay students who are employed with a member company and require a payment plan will not qualify for the member rate and will be charged the non-member rate for tuition, books and applicable fees.


Self-pay students who do not work for a member company will continue to be charged the non-member rate for tuition, books and applicable fees.


To maximize association/membership benefits, ALL member companies are encouraged to register and pay for all enrolled apprentices utilizing internal payment arrangements and processes between employer and employee.

Self-Pay Payment Plan Policy


We offer the following arrangements for students that are unable to pay in full at the time of registration.


● Self-pay students will be charged the non-member rate.
● A 50% down payment of total semester tuition, books and applicable fees are due at registration.
● Remaining balance can be divided up to 3 additional monthly payments ($10.00 processing fee applies on each installment)
● All payments that are declined will incur a $20.00 NSF fee.

 

We encourage all students who are employed with a member company to work with their employer to register and pay through the IECRM Flashpoint Enrollment Portal/Process. This will ensure the student is paying the lowest possible rate for tuition, books and applicable fees.
